E6 unification with Bi-large neutrino mixing

Description
The scenario of SO(10) grand unified theory (GUT) proposed by one of the authors is extended to E6 unification. This gives realistic quark and lepton mass matrices. In the neutrino sector, the model reproduces the large mixing angle (LMA) MSW solution as well as the large mixing angle for the atmospheric neutrino anomaly. In this model, the right-handed down and the left-handed lepton of the first and second generations belong to a single multiplet 27. This causes natural suppression of the flavour changing neutral current (FCNC). (author)
